Korea Maritime University and Busan Talent Lifelong Education Promotion Institute Sign Business Agreement

Korea Maritime University and Busan Talent Lifelong Education Promotion Institute Sign Business Agreement President Do Deok-hee of Korea Maritime University (left) and Director Ko Young-sam of Busan Talent Lifelong Education Promotion Institute signed a business agreement on the 19th to foster talent development and activate lifelong education, and are taking a commemorative photo. (Photo by Korea Maritime University)


[Asia Economy Yeongnam Reporting Headquarters Reporter Kang Woo-kwon] Korea Maritime and Ocean University announced on the 19th that it signed a business agreement with the Busan Talent Lifelong Education Promotion Institute to foster talent and revitalize lifelong education in the university headquarters policy meeting room.


Korea Maritime and Ocean University and Busan Talent Lifelong Education Promotion Institute will cooperate to foster outstanding talent in the Busan area, activate lifelong education for adult learners, and contribute to the coexistence and development of the local community.


Go Young-sam, director of Busan Talent Lifelong Education Promotion Institute, said, "We will seek ways to coexist with Korea Maritime and Ocean University, which plays an important role in the maritime field."


President Do Deok-hee said, "Korea Maritime and Ocean University is a maritime hub university well equipped with various infrastructures related to the maritime industry, such as marine leisure sports and maritime convergence artificial intelligence," and emphasized, "It will be able to provide a foundation for Busan to become a specialized city for talent development and lifelong education in the maritime field."
